Good Catch, getting in close to show the details of the cave, and structure give it a lot of impact. Too often many try to show it all, and lose impact as attention is divided..

Details from Highlight to mid-tones and dark areas to blacks, give it a VERY good tonal range.
It is best to set the blacks first, and sharpening, during pre-processing. It is evident you have done this.
